JPI Delivering 692 Units Across Two Multifamily Complexes In 2018

JPI's about to add a few more apartment units to the Dallas metro. The multifamily developer will break ground on two Class-A complexes to be completed in 2018.

Jefferson West Love in the Medical District will have 368 units and will welcome its first residents in early 2018 and completely deliver by the summer. GFF Architecture designed the project, which sits one block from Love Field. West Love is part of a $200M mixed-use project that will have 200k SF of office, 65k SF of retail and restaurant space, and a 244-room Aloft and Element hotel.

Jefferson Landmark in Farmers Branch will deliver 324 units in spring 2018. The complex near I-635 and Dallas North Tollway will have a resort-style pool, community courtyards, a fitness center and yoga studio, and a coffee bar.
